Product Overview
The SIG Sauer 522 is a full-size semi-automatic rimfire rifle designed to replicate the handling characteristics of SIG Sauer's centerfire tactical rifles while reducing training costs. Chambered in .22 LR, it features a durable metal receiver, synthetic telescoping stock, Picatinny top rail, and familiar controls. This California-compliant configuration includes a Bullet Button magazine release and a 10-round magazine, making it well suited for economical practice and recreational shooting.
Key Features
- Semi-automatic .22 LR operation provides economical training and recreational shooting
- Full-size rifle layout offers familiar handling and control placement
- Metal receiver supports durable long-term use
- Synthetic telescoping stock allows length-of-pull adjustment
- Picatinny top rail supports compatible optic mounting solutions
- Standard front and rear sights provide a ready-to-use aiming system without an optic
The SIG Sauer 522 combines full-size handling with affordable .22 LR operation in a California-compliant rifle configuration.

I have had this rifle for eight months now and have put six thousand rounds thru it. Fit and finish on this rifle is good. I had high hopes for its reliability also. I bought spare mags from Black Dog Machine and went to the range. I cleaned it and lubed it with the supplied lube from Sig. Every other round was a failure to feed. I went through five hundred rounds this way. I cleaned it at two hundred. Re lubed it with a reputable brand and cad the same problem for the next three hundred rounds. The mag well is on the large side and the magazines fit very loos with a large amount of front and back wobble. I contacted sig and sent it back for inspection. Turn around was fast but they told me they had no problems with it. I used six different brands of ammo, hollow point, solid nose, various velocities but nothing helped. Sig customer service told me it was operator error. Sig told me it was still my fault their gun does not function as intended. The problem is that the mag moves thus the bullet sometimes falls out of alignment with the feed ramp. The failure to feed issue is the bolt pushing the bullet into the bottom of the feed ramp and splitting the bullet thus making it unusable. I have mostly fixed the issue by applying a thin strip of the soft side of Velcro to the back side of my mags. This keeps the mags from moving around and keeps the bullet and feed ramp properly aligned. Side effect is that the mags do not drop free and take quite-a-bit of effort to pull free. Also ammo makes a difference. I have slightly less problems with round nose. CCI AR specific ammo works the best. Just not easy to find. Sig says the lower is within specs. Their tolerances are not exact and apparently vary from to tight of a mag well to way to loose. Buyer beware. Fit and finish are great on the rest of the gun.
